Transaction 33599304cd9b53cc36f200a9dc9aebd0c52ec892923a8d42e61341337181cc73
1 Input
1 Output
-
33599304cd9b53cc36f200a9dc9aebd0c52ec892923a8d42e61341337181cc73:0
- value
- 2179952
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 50269778999574b34ff2a7a216b1518d90751cfb OP_EQUALVERIFY OP_CHECKSIG
- address
- 18JoHk8ch5sPZ767mq3sFZ1rFE1qhWeA4N